Contenu | Rechercher | Menus

Annonce

Si vous avez des soucis pour rester connecté, déconnectez-vous puis reconnectez-vous depuis ce lien en cochant la case
Me connecter automatiquement lors de mes prochaines visites.

À propos de l'équipe du forum.

#1 Le 07/01/2007, à 18:54

suza1983

configurer la variable $JAVA_HOME

bonsoir à tous,

je suis nouvelle sur ce forum et une vraie novice en ce qui concerne linux.

je viens d'installer le jdk accompagné de l'environnement netbeans. mon problème réside au niveau de la configuration dse fichiers pour les variables d'env, le $PATH etc... j'ai cherché un peu partout sur ce sujet et je trouve que tt le monde ne fait pas pareil, l'un modifie le .bashrc, l'autre .bash_profile et un autre .profile..;je suis totalement perdue.

si quelqu'un peut m'éclairer je lui serais vraiment reconnaissante.

ah oui comme je l'ai dit je suis vraiment novice, alors même ce qui peut vous sembler évident ne le sera pas forcement pour moi, alors n'hésitez pas à commencer du début

je vous remercie vraiment de votre attention et attends vos réponses avec impatience

bonne soirée à tous

Hors ligne

#2 Le 07/01/2007, à 19:58

milambert

Re : configurer la variable $JAVA_HOME

bonsoir.

En installant le JDK depuis les dépos d'ubuntu (via synaptic), il n'y a rien a configurer.

tout est documenté dans la doc d'ubuntu-fr: ici

sinon, avec ubuntu: la modification des PATH se font dans le fichier /etc/environement

Dernière modification par milambert (Le 07/01/2007, à 20:01)


mouarf, ...

Hors ligne

#3 Le 07/01/2007, à 20:34

suza1983

Re : configurer la variable $JAVA_HOME

merci pour ta réponse.

mais sans passer par le gestionnaire synaptic d'ubuntu, je fais comment pour configurer mes variables?!

merci par avance

Hors ligne

#4 Le 07/01/2007, à 21:31

milambert

Re : configurer la variable $JAVA_HOME

les variables d'environement se changent dans le fichier /etc/environement.

soit tu complete la variable PATH
   ex: un soft installer dans /opt
         a la fin de la ligne PATH, tu ajoute :/opt

ou tu cree une


mouarf, ...

Hors ligne

#5 Le 08/01/2007, à 09:41

Pierre-François

Re : configurer la variable $JAVA_HOME

Salut suza,
Dis, t'as installé comment netbeans ? J'ai les binaires mais suis bien incapable d'en faire quoi que se soit...

Hors ligne

#6 Le 08/01/2007, à 21:56

suza1983

Re : configurer la variable $JAVA_HOME

salut pierre-François,

j'ai suivi ce tutoriel: http://www.misterpatate.fr/blog/?page_id=112

mais il y a juste deux choses:

la première au niveau de l'installation, le propiriétaire de l'article a mis "ubuntu@ubuntu:~/Desktop$ sudo jdk-1_5_0_10-nb-5_5-linux.bin" qui ne marche pas. ce que j'ai fait c'est que je me suis mise en root, c'est à dire tu sors du bureau et tt.... et après j'ai fait ./jdk-1_5_0_10-nb-5_5-linux.bin et là l'installation s'est lancée.

j'attire ton attention que la version du JDK et de NetBeans que je viens de mettre est celle que tu vas téléchargée (la version du tuto est anciènne)

la second  point sur lequel j'attire ton attention c'est ne ce qui concerne les variables d'env que je n'ai toujours pas mis à jour... j'ai essayé mais sans succès, mais bon tu peux tout de même travailler sous java avec en lançant NetBeans le plus normalement du monde

voilà voilà j'espère que j'ai été claire

bonne soirée

Hors ligne

#7 Le 08/01/2007, à 22:48

Thamior

Re : configurer la variable $JAVA_HOME

Bonsoir,

le tuto explique bien la manière dont tu dois déclarer tes variables.
Le faire dans le /etc/profile permet d'exporter les variables pour tout les utilisateurs de la machine, mais tu peux très bien ne les déclarer que pour ton compte en les rajoutant tout à la fin de ton fichier ~/.bash_profile.

une fois ton fichier édité, tu te déconnecte et tu te reconnectes (permet la relecture de ton profile).
Si c'est ok, en console,  un "java --version" (peut-être "java -version") t'affichera la version de ta JDK, sinon il ne reconnaîtra pas la commande.

En espérant avoir été clair,

@+

Dernière modification par Thamior (Le 09/01/2007, à 00:29)

Hors ligne

#8 Le 09/01/2007, à 00:05

suza1983

Re : configurer la variable $JAVA_HOME

salut Thamior,

je te remercie de bien vouloir m'aider... pour la vérification de la version c'est java -version .
j'ai fait ce qui a été signalé sur le tuto, mais lorsque j'ai vérifié la version bah c'est toujours celle qu'il y a au niveau d'ubuntu qu'il m'affiche et non pas la version que je viens d'installer, il se peut, c'est même sûr que c'est ma façon d'écrire dans le fichier profile qui n'est pas conforme. comme je l'ai dit manipuler tous ces fichiers j'y suis nulle, alors si tu pouvais m'écrire exactement où doit se situer ce que je vais rajouter dans le fichier profile ça serait vraiment trop trop gentil

je te remercie

bonne soirée

Hors ligne

#9 Le 09/01/2007, à 00:39

Thamior

Re : configurer la variable $JAVA_HOME

Je reprendait seulement ce qu'il y a déjà dans le tuto que tu as suivi..

exemple de .bash-profile :

# ~/.bash_profile: executed by bash(1) for login shells.
# see /usr/share/doc/bash/examples/startup-files for examples.
# the files are located in the bash-doc package.

# the default umask is set in /etc/login.defs
#umask 022

# include .bashrc if it exists
if [ -f ~/.bashrc ]; then
    . ~/.bashrc
fi

# set PATH so it includes user's private bin if it exists
if [ -d ~/bin ] ; then
    PATH=~/bin:"${PATH}"
fi
export JAVA_HOME=”/opt/jdk1.5.0_07″
export JDK_HOME=”${JAVA_HOME}”
export PATH=”${JAVA_HOME}/bin:${PATH}”

il faut bien sur adapter le chemin déclarer dans les variables au chemin sur ta machine.
Il serait peut être bon de désintaller la version "Java" d'ubuntu.

Hors ligne

#10 Le 09/01/2007, à 10:02

Pierre-François

Re : configurer la variable $JAVA_HOME

Salut Suza,
Merci pour ta réponse...
Pour ta variable PATH est-ce que tu as essayé avec le lanceur d'application :
gksudo gedit /etc/environment
Ca te lance gedit en tant que superutilisateur et tu peux rajouter des chemins à PATH
Je ne sais pas si c'est ce que tu cherchais, mais à tout hasard....

Hors ligne

#11 Le 09/01/2007, à 10:51

Pierre-François

Re : configurer la variable $JAVA_HOME

Ouais, je crois que j'ai dis une connerie juste avant. J'ai pas dû tout capter.
Pour le jdk, je l'ai installé depuis Synaptic alors :
- je ne sais pas si ça peut remplacer le jdk mentionné dans le tuto de Patate
- si c'est le cas, comment configurer correctement les variables d'environnement ?
- est-ce que l'installation par Synaptic ne configure pas ces variables automatiqement ?

Hors ligne

#12 Le 23/04/2007, à 19:57

dimitryous

Re : configurer la variable $JAVA_HOME

Hello,

Je suis sur Mac OS et vous m'avez enleé une très grosse épine du pied.

Le .bash_profile est un truc que je ne connaisait pas et je me suis battu contre les "JAVA_HOME" divers et variés.

Merci pour le tuto et refaites encore des +++ qui sont appréciés même si OS X n'est pas strictement du clan "Unices" (Unix like).

Thank you and keep on the good work.

#13 Le 21/12/2008, à 11:44

anix

Re : configurer la variable $JAVA_HOME

regarder http://ubuntuforums.org/showthread.php?t=9221&page=2
(surtout le #15)

Hors ligne